How to build your own HUGE fire snakes for fire dancing.

______________________________________________

I used 44 feet of 3/8 inch Kevlar from Home of Poi to build two massive 18 inch fire snakes. In order to keep the fire from the wicks from burning me I used size 20 steel ballchain to distance them from the nylon handles.

  • so you use two 11 feet long ropes to make one 18 inch snakes?

  • @Robertperson Correct. This gives me a super thick 18" snake. Thick = holds more gas = longer burn time = bigger fire.

  • 44 feet of 3/8" Kevlar Rope. My super-hot-wife's sewing scissors to cut the rope. Electrical tape to keep the cut rope from fraying and also to mark the center of the ropes. Welded steel ring to weave into the kevlar knot. Anything to grip the ends of the rope - In my video I used plumber's plyers. A ruler to make sure both wicks are the same length. Ballchain, ballchain attachments (x4), quicklinks (x2), and Poi handles. And bolt cutters to cut the ballchain.
